Embodiment 1

[0032] The high-temperature resistant iron and steel surface scale paint of the present invention is made up of following raw material stirring and mixing: ethyl borate 23kg, polymethylsiloxane resin 25kg, the isopropanol solution of 10% polyvinyl butyral (solvent is isopropanol ) 10kg, aluminum powder 20kg, xylene 5kg, acetone 5kg, propanol 10kg and fatty alcohol sulfonate 2kg.

Embodiment 2

[0034] Ethyl borate 30kg, epoxy modified silicone resin 18kg, 10% polyvinyl butyral isopropanol solution 10kg, aluminum powder 20kg, xylene 5kg, propanol 15kg, sulfonated oil or methyl sulfonate 2kg. The rest are the same as example 1.

Embodiment 3

[0036] Ethyl borate 30kg polyester modified silicone resin 18kg, 10% polyvinyl butyral isopropanol solution 10kg, aluminum powder 20kg, xylene 5kg, propanol 15kg, polydimethylsiloxane 2kg. The rest are the same as example 1.

Abstract

The heat temperature resistant paint for iron and steel is prepared with ethyl borate 20-25 weight portions, silicone resin 15-25 weight portions, 5-10 wt% concentration polyvinyl butyal solution 5-10 weight portions, aluminum powder 15-20 weight portions, solvent 10-20 weight portions, and dispersant 1-2 weight portions. The present invention has three kinds of matter, including boric oxide, silicone resin and alumnia layer with reactive protection, melt film shielding protection and redox protection at high temperature separately combined, so that the paint has excellent high temperature iron and steel protecting function and capacity of reducing surface scale generating amount.

Description

technical field [0001] The invention relates to an anti-high temperature steel surface oxide skin coating. Used for protection of steel before heat treatment. It belongs to the technical field of paint. Background technique [0002] Usually, the steel surface will be accompanied by dust, oil, scale, rust layer, pollutant salt, or loose old paint film. Among them, scale is the most common but most easily overlooked part. Oxide scale is a layer of dense oxide layer produced when steel is forged and pressed at high temperature. It usually adheres relatively firmly, but it is brittle compared to steel itself. From the electrochemical analysis, the electrode potential of the oxide scale is 0.15-0.20V higher than that of iron. In the corrosive medium, iron corrodes before the oxide scale, especially when there is a large amount of oxide scale, a large amount of oxide scale is the cathode, and a small amount of oxide scale is the cathode.
